Burna boy kicks against Nigerian artiste signing international deals, as Tiwa Savage exits Mavin

Burna boy has kicked against the signing of deals by Nigerian artists with international record labels

Burna boy, in a post on his Snapchat page, said he feels sorry for those signing such international deals, describing them as ‘victims’.

According to him, he would never sign any deal with international record labels.

The artist wrote: “I feel so sorry for all you Nigerian artistes jumping into these international deals. You guys don’t know what you’re doing.

“I will forever be grateful and thankful to my manager/mother for making sure I will never be an international victim.

“I feel bad for every single one of you. I’m hearing some really crazy shit out here. I’m so sad for you all.”

This is coming as Tiwa Savage exited Mavin record, signing a new deal with Universal Music group, an American music company that boasts of artistes like Rihanna, Taylor Swift, and Lady Gaga.
